Finding a new job in 2024, like any other time, involves a combination of traditional and modern job search strategies. Here are some steps to help you in your job search:

1. Update Your Resume:
  - Ensure your resume is current, highlighting your skills, experiences, and accomplishments. Tailor it to the specific job you're applying for.

2. Online Job Platforms:
  - Utilize online job platforms such as LinkedIn, Indeed, Glassdoor, and specialized industry websites to search for job openings.

3.Networking:
  - Leverage your professional network. Attend industry events, join online forums, and connect with professionals in your field on social media platforms like LinkedIn. Networking can often lead to job opportunities.

4. Social Media:
  - Clean up and optimize your social media profiles, especially LinkedIn. Many employers use social media to find and vet candidates.

5. Company Websites:
  - Visit the career pages of companies you are interested in. Many organizations post job openings on their official websites.

6. Recruitment Agencies:
  - Consider working with recruitment agencies that specialize in your industry. They often have access to exclusive job opportunities.

7. Skill Development:
  - Identify the skills that are in demand in your industry and work on developing them. This could involve taking courses, certifications, or gaining practical experience.

8. Freelancing or Contract Work:
  - Consider freelancing or taking on contract work to build your experience and make valuable connections.

9. Prepare for Interviews:
  - Be ready for interviews by researching common interview questions, practicing your responses, and preparing questions to ask the interviewer.

10. Create an Online Portfolio:
   - Depending on your profession, consider creating an online portfolio showcasing your work. This can be especially beneficial in creative fields.

11. Stay Informed:
   - Keep yourself updated on industry trends, news, and changes. Being knowledgeable about your field can give you an edge during interviews.

12. Optimize Your Job Search:
   - Use job search engines and set up alerts for new job postings that match your criteria. This can save you time and ensure you don't miss out on relevant opportunities.

13. Professional Development:
   - Attend workshops, webinars, and conferences to enhance your skills and stay connected with industry trends.

14. Personal Branding:
   - Build and maintain a strong personal brand. This includes not only your resume but also how you present yourself online and offline.
